The Jimi Homeless Experience is an online social/political cartoon strip created and written by Jon Kinyon.[1] The webcomic is drawn by underground artist Big Tasty, who is a frequent contributor to Girls and Corpses Magazine. The strip is primarily about a small group of social outcasts and proudly flaunts its Grotesque orientation and black humor.

This webcomic has been part of the BuzzComix web portal since January 2006.

  • The Jimi Homeless Experience released Are You Homeless?, a full-length CD of parody songs written and produced by Jon Kinyon. It features parodies of some of Jimi Hendrix' biggest hits.[1]
  • A Jimi Homeless stop motion animation was featured on MyToons in March 2008.[2]
